Is litmus paper and pH paper the same?

Litmus paper is a pass or fail type of test that determines if a substance is acidic or basic whereas pH strips determine the pH value. ... The pH strips determine the pH value whereas Litmus paper only indicates if the substance is acidic or basic (alkaline).

What is pH paper called?

The resulting piece of paper, called "litmus paper", can be used as a pH indicator. Blue litmus paper turns red under acidic conditions (pH below 4.5) while red litmus paper turns blue under alkaline conditions (pH above 8.3).

What is the pH of litmus paper?

In general, litmus paper is red below a pH of 4.5 and blue above a pH of 8.3. If the paper turns purple, this indicates the pH is near neutral. Red paper that does not change color indicates the sample is an acid.

Why is pH paper not accurate?

At very high or low pH values, pH paper may not give an accurate reading. If the pH is below 0, for example, your pH paper would not give you an accurate reading, since pH strips are not designed for extreme pH values.

How accurate is litmus paper?

Litmus paper is used when determining whether a solution is acidic or basic. Litmus paper does not provide accurate information regarding the strength of the acid or base.

What Colour is litmus paper in acid?

Light Blue litmus paper turns red under acidic conditions and red litmus paper turns blue under basic or alkaline conditions, with the color change occurring over the pH range 4.5–8.3 at 25 °C (77 °F). Neutral litmus paper is purple.

What do the colors mean on pH paper?

The colors on a pH strip measure the concentration of hydrogen ions in a solution or in soil. The color on the strip determines the acidic or alkalinity state of the item being tested.

Is pH paper an indicator?

PH papers are paper infused, or saturated, with pH indicators or more frequently, a mixture of indicators. They are used to test for alkaline or acidity of a solution or substance such as soil. pH papers are usually sold as strips.
